PLEASE PLACE PLASTIC AND GLASS CONTAINERS IN SEPERATE BINS<br> please find one error!
dexar [7]

Seperate


Seperate is the error. It is spelled incorrectly. The second e should be an a. The correct spelling for the word is separate. There are no other errors in the sentence as all of the other words are spelled correctly. Since this is probably a sign, usually end punctuation is not included. If end punctuation is necessary, a period or exclamation point would be correct.
